John Golland (Ashton-under-Lyne, 14 September 1942 - Dukinfield, 14 April 1993) was an English composer. He is most famous for his works for brass band, such as Sounds, Atmospheres, Rêves d'Enfant, his two euphonium concerti and a flugelhorn concerto. He also composed incidental music for the BBC sitcom Dear Ladies.
